Output 584864274561f08ea19033b64f26c866561d8118c934f8161ea4bc0150b9703a:1

value
162427
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c467f5b211dbbb958276e061020909a317c1a25 OP_EQUALVERIFY OP_CHECKSIG
address
1537Bh7bxJWGw1Wky7tDULLccHo5sFVp51
transaction
584864274561f08ea19033b64f26c866561d8118c934f8161ea4bc0150b9703a
spent
true